Research was conducted from 25 April to 6 May 2009
Group of companies Research & Branding Group presents the results of the sociological research “The near and far abroad in opinion of Ukrainians”.
Main conclusions of the research:
“Swan, crawfish and pike”: Ukrainians struggle to cope with wishes – to live in European Union, union of Russia, Belarus and Kazakhstan and in their own country.
“…If you don’t understand from the very beginning whether he is bad or good…”: Attitude of Ukrainians to the leaders of 12 western and post-soviet countries.
“From love to hate”: 18 countries of the world to which Ukrainians are not indifferent.
“What is in your name for me?”: For Ukrainians EU is an example of economic success and one of the main influence centres in the world.
Initial research data:
Information was selected by means of personal interviews in 24 regions of Ukraine and AR Crimea. The respondents were selected by quota sample representing adult population of the country by place of living (region), sex and age. The sample made up 2079 persons. The average sample error is +2,2%.
